Pophams: A Masterclass in Viennoiserie
Located on Prebend Street, Pophams is a standout in Islington's baking scene. This artisanal bakery and cafe is renowned for its sourdough bread and an array of viennoiserie pastries that are lovingly laminated to perfection. Their signature bacon and maple croissants are a must-try, offering innovative flavor combinations that set them apart from the rest. The generous sizing and creative flair of their pastries make Pophams an ideal spot for brunch or lunch, complemented by a cosy café atmosphere12.
Euphorium Bakery: French Elegance in Islington
Euphorium Bakery, which opened its first location in Islington in 1999, brings a touch of French elegance to the streets of London. This 'Parisian-style' bakery is known for its artisan breads and pastries, offering a warm and welcoming atmosphere that is piled high with classic bakes and firm favorites. Each bakery is tailored to the local neighborhood, ensuring a unique and community-driven experience that makes Euphorium a beloved fixture in Islington12.
Quince Bakery: Celebrating British Produce
Quince Bakery, founded by pastry chef Anna Higham, is a neighbourhood bakery that celebrates British produce and baking traditions. Located on New North Road, Quince offers a range of beautiful sourdough bakes, including loaves, sandwiches, and buns, all made with seasonal ingredients that emphasize quality produce. The brown butter bun is a best seller here, and the inviting aroma and distinctive ‘quince’ scent make this bakery a must-visit. Though it has limited hours and items sell out quickly, the friendly staff and cosy atmosphere make it well worth the early visit45.
